30 Watts
xppower.com
JCL30 Series
•
•
•
•
•
•
•
2:1 Input Range
High Efficiency up to 91%
-40 °C to +100 °C Operating Temperature
Fixed 270 kHz Switching Frequency
Regulated Single & Dual Outputs
Continuous Short Circuit Protection
Standard Remote On/Off
